Coloring pages are a great way to keep children entertained while also helping them develop their fine motor skills and creativity. When it comes to dental coloring pages, they can also serve as an educational tool to teach kids about the importance of oral hygiene and taking care of their teeth. With the availability of free dental coloring pages online, parents and teachers can easily access a wide variety of designs to keep kids engaged and learning.
There are numerous websites and platforms that offer free dental coloring pages for children of all ages. From simple designs of toothbrushes and toothpaste to more intricate illustrations of dentists and dental tools, these coloring pages cover a range of dental-related themes. Kids can have fun coloring in these pages while also learning about the different aspects of dental care.
Some dental coloring pages also come with accompanying educational materials, such as fun facts about teeth, tips for maintaining good oral hygiene, and information about visiting the dentist regularly. This provides an interactive and engaging way for children to absorb important dental health information while enjoying a creative activity.
Parents and teachers can incorporate these coloring pages into their lesson plans or use them as a fun activity during dental health awareness events. By making learning about dental care enjoyable and accessible, children are more likely to develop positive habits that will benefit their oral health in the long run.
